About

Dr. Matthew Aaron Nitzberg, MD is a Critical Care Medicine Specialist in Newton, MA. They currently practice at Newton-Wellesley Hospital Intensive Care Unit and are affiliated with Brigham And Women's Hospital and Newton - Wellesley Hospital. Dr. Nitzberg has experience treating conditions like Shortness of Breath, Interstitial Lung Disease and Emphysema among other conditions at varying frequencies. At present, Dr. Nitzberg received an average rating of 5.0/5 from patients and has been reviewed 5 times. Their office accepts new patients. Dr. Nitzberg is board certified in Critical Care Medicine and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
